Lines Matching refs:ExternalIoStatementState
236 template <Direction DIR> int ExternalIoStatementState<DIR>::EndIoStatement() { in EndIoStatement()
252 bool ExternalIoStatementState<DIR>::Emit( in Emit()
261 bool ExternalIoStatementState<DIR>::Emit( in Emit()
273 bool ExternalIoStatementState<DIR>::Emit( in Emit()
285 std::optional<char32_t> ExternalIoStatementState<DIR>::GetCurrentChar() { in GetCurrentChar()
294 bool ExternalIoStatementState<DIR>::AdvanceRecord(int n) { in AdvanceRecord()
303 template <Direction DIR> void ExternalIoStatementState<DIR>::BackspaceRecord() { in BackspaceRecord()
308 void ExternalIoStatementState<DIR>::HandleAbsolutePosition(std::int64_t n) { in HandleAbsolutePosition()
313 void ExternalIoStatementState<DIR>::HandleRelativePosition(std::int64_t n) { in HandleRelativePosition()
318 void ExternalIoStatementState<DIR>::BeginReadingRecord() { in BeginReadingRecord()
328 void ExternalIoStatementState<DIR>::FinishReadingRecord() { in FinishReadingRecord()
341 : ExternalIoStatementState<DIR>{unit, sourceFile, sourceLine}, in ExternalFormattedIoStatementState()
347 return ExternalIoStatementState<DIR>::EndIoStatement(); in EndIoStatement()
698 return ExternalIoStatementState<DIR>::Emit(data, bytes, elementBytes); in Emit()
707 template class ExternalIoStatementState<Direction::Output>; variable
708 template class ExternalIoStatementState<Direction::Input>; variable